Secure Computation Vaults

Computation

Secure Computation Vaults represent a paradigm shift in cryptographic infrastructure, enabling the execution of complex financial computations—such as options pricing, risk analysis, and derivative simulations—on encrypted data without revealing the underlying sensitive information. This technology leverages techniques like secure multi-party computation (MPC) and homomorphic encryption to facilitate collaborative analysis across disparate entities, fostering trust and transparency within decentralized financial ecosystems. The core principle involves distributing computations across multiple nodes, each holding a portion of the encrypted data, ensuring that no single party gains access to the complete dataset. Consequently, Secure Computation Vaults are increasingly vital for institutions seeking to enhance privacy while participating in sophisticated crypto derivatives markets.
